WebbRed leaf blotch (RLB), caused by the fungus Polystigma amygdalinumP.F. Cannon, is one of the most important foliar diseases affecting almond trees (Prunus dulcis(Mill.) D.A. Webb) in the Mediterranean Basin and Middle East regions (Cannon, 1996; Farr & Rossman, 2024). Webb6 nov. 2024 · The goal when pruning almond trees is to create an open, upward shape. He also uses a telescoping pole pruner. This tool is great for trimming branches that are at least an inch thick. As I always say – the right tool for the right job! There are two basic types of pruning cuts – thinning cuts and heading cuts.
